Недавно я загрузил последнюю версию ubuntu, которая называется Ubuntu 20.04.2 LTS, я скачал Steam в надежде использовать свой жесткий диск емкостью 4 ТБ для создания библиотеки Steam. Однако каждый раз, когда я пытаюсь, я получаю сообщение об ошибке, что диск нужно сделать исполняемым. после нескольких попыток использования различных методов на форумах ask ubuntu (большинство из них основано на более старых ubuntus, таких как 14.04, и ни один из этих методов не работал.
Может ли кто-нибудь дать мне решение, поскольку оно мне действительно нужно
В корневой папке/каталоге Можно ли создать новые папки, которые могут иметь файлы, такие как видео, документы, программные пакеты и т.д.
Будет ли это иметь какие-либо побочные эффекты, если мы создадим дополнительные папки?
В дисководе Windows C у меня было такое управление файлами.
Системные администраторы могут создавать и использовать дополнительные каталоги в корневом каталоге /
по различным причинам... например, совместное использование файлов, FTP, карантин... и т.д.
Некоторые производители устройств, например, маршрутизаторы, системы камер, устройства IOT... и т.д. могли бы сделать это также.
Однако рекомендуется использовать структуру каталогов Ubuntu/Linux/Unix. Эта структура существует в течение длительного времени в той мере, в какой она учитывается при создании, установке и запуске приложений, системных служб, сценариев, обслуживания, резервного копирования и даже устранения неполадок... Некоторые переменные среды, такие как $ HOME
, являются реализацией этой концепции.
Да, это просто концепция ... но эта концепция (структура) была широко принята и принята как само собой разумеющееся в качестве стандартной структуры каталогов для систем * nix.
-121--913689-Это приведет к созданию уникального имени пустого файла в каждом каталоге , начинающемся с и нисходящем из текущего каталога, включая скрытые каталоги , если необходимо.
Сначала , получите список каталогов с деревом
.
Затем передайте их в xargs
like so:
tree --noreport -dfi | xargs -L 1 -I {} echo touch {}/emptyfile_"$(date +%s)"
или , в while
loop like so:
tree --noreport -dfi | \
while read -r d; do echo touch "$d"/emptyfile_"$(date +%s)"; done
или , даже в for
loop (если имена каталогов не содержат мест) loop so:
for d in $(tree --noreport -dfi); do echo touch "$d"/emptyfile_"$(date +%s)"; done
echo
есть ли предотвратить непреднамеренное создание файлов во время тестирования. После завершения вывода удалите эхо
для создания файлов.
--noreport
пропускает печать отчета файла и каталога в конце списка дерева.
-dfi
перечисляет только каталоги, печатает префикс полного пути для каждого каталога и заставляет дерево не печатать строки отступа.
Используйте -dfia
вместо -dfi
для включения скрытых каталогов .
«$ (дата +% s)»
добавляет текущую отметку времени к имени файла, например emptyfile _ 1618679443
, делая его уникальным из существующих файлов в каждом каталоге. Обратите внимание, что это можно изменить на случайное число, например, 67639871206723
, если требуется фиксированное имя файла.
xargs -L 1 -I {}
считывает входные данные по одной строке за раз и присваивает их {}
.
Вы должны попытаться дать в следующий раз больше информации, я думаю, но я постараюсь....
Если внешний диск,сначала найдите, есть ли на диске маленькая кнопка или ручка qwitch, и переключите ее на разблокировку, если это необходимо.
Остальное Проверьте, секционирован ли диск или отформатирован, и как? Чтобы увидеть разделы диска:
Возможно, вам потребуется переформатировать жесткий диск.
Зайдите в «Диски»
Выберите жесткий диск емкостью 4 ТБ.
Нажмите кнопку «Форматировать диск» (а не только раздел).
Убедитесь, что вы выбрали GPT и Стереть данные, затем дождитесь завершения форматирования.
5 (Необязательно). Проверьте свой S.M.A.R.T. data и убедитесь, что у вас нет тонны битых секторов (у меня 3039, и это действительно плохо, потому что я не могу даже хранить на нем файлы LibreOffice)
Отформатируйте раздел как Ext4 или NTFS
Готово ! Пожалуйста, дайте мне знать, сработало ли это!